Koshimizu Genseikaen Primeval Flower Garden
Located in the picturesque and serene setting of Koshimizu, the Koshimizu Primeval Flower Garden is a delight for nature lovers and enthusiasts. This primeval flower garden boasts a diverse range of flora and fauna, offering visitors a unique opportunity to immerse themselves in the beauty of the natural world. With its stunning beach roses, majestic sea views, and charming grazing horses, Koshimizu Primeval Flower Garden is a must-visit destination for anyone looking to experience the tranquility and wonders of nature. Whether you're looking to relax on the observation deck, explore the souvenir shops, or simply enjoy a leisurely stroll through the lush gardens, Koshimizu Primeval Flower Garden offers a memorable and enriching experience for all.
